On 12/9/11 11:25 AM, Ng, Enrico wrote:
> I am trying to pass a multi-dimensional ndarray to C as a multi-dimensional C array for the purposes of passing it to mathematica. I am using PyArray_AsCArray but getting an error.
I understand that SWIG, Boost, et. al are perhaps too heavyweight for
this one use, but you might want to give Cython a try. It makes it
really easy to grab a numpy array (and tst it for compliance), and then
you can do whatever you want with the data pointer:
http://wiki.cython.org/tutorials/numpy
http://wiki.cython.org/WrappingNumpy (this one is marked as depricated,
but may be what you want in your case, as you do want a raw C array)
Some wore googling and browsing of the Cython list will likely yield
examples similar to yours.
